Budget-Friendly Driving Classes: A Guide to Affordable Learning
Learning how to drive can be an interesting yet difficult experience. Nevertheless, the costs of driving classes can often hinder prospective motorists, particularly those on a tight budget. Fortunately, there are many budget-friendly options offered, making it possible for anybody to end up being a certified driver without breaking the bank. This post looks into affordable driving classes, suggestions on how to save cash, and responses to frequently asked concerns.

1. Are spending plan driving schools as great as routine ones?
Budget driving schools can offer top quality instruction. It's important to research each school's reputation, read reviews, and request for suggestions.
2. Do budget-friendly classes provide in-car instruction?
A lot of driving schools offer a mix of class theory and in-car training, even if they are budget-friendly. Make sure to confirm before enrolling.
3. How can I ensure I'm getting the most for my cash?
Check out reviews, compare curriculums, ask about instructor certifications, and search for options that supply both theoretical and practical driving experiences.
4. Can I find scholarships for driving lessons?
Yes, some local organizations and driving schools use scholarships or support for low-income candidates. Examine with local nonprofits or community centers.
5. What if I can't manage any driving school charges?
Many neighborhood centers or state programs may have complimentary resources readily available. City governments often provide financing for certain demographics to improve access to driving education.
